- Mighty Dozer is an Autobot-aligned Mini-Con from the Unicron Trilogy continuity family.

Mighty Dozer (マイティードザー Maitī Dozā) is a simple and happy 'bot, who occasionally enjoys a nice stasis-nap while on-duty. He is a member of the Mighty Mini-Con Team along with Mighty Bull and Mighty Strike.

Toys
[edit]Transformers (campaign item)
[edit]- Mighty Dozer is a redeco of Classics Wideload, transforming into an "earth-mover" style dump truck (and not a bulldozer). He was only available on August 1st exclusively through Japanese Toys"R"Us stores with the purchase of 2000 yen or more of Revenge toys.
- This mold was also used to make Knockdown, Refuser, and Heavy-Liftor.

Notes
[edit]- Though Dozer and this teammates Mighty Bull and Mighty Strike were available with the purchase of Revenge toys, their instructions use a generic Transformers logo, not the one specifically used on Revenge product. As their "packaging" (coming in a clear plastic baggie) was all there was to work with, this wiki classified the team as Generation 1 characters until an entry of the Facebook version of Ask Vector Prime declared them to be Unicron Trilogy characters.
